The Argentine justice suspended the Law that enables Cooperatives to render IPTV services

The Argentine justice suspended the validity of Audiovisual Communication Services Law that will enable public services Cooperatives to enter the TV market. Such decision resulted from Deputy Enrique Thomas' denounce of irregularities in the norm approval. The Government was expected to appeal against the decision.

Tangente will render IPTV in October 2010

The Mexican CLEC Tangente will offer IPTV with VOD and PPV as from October this year once the telecommunications operator's license is approved. The company, which already offers Internet and telephony, is planning to reach 3.9 million clients over a five-year period. The idea is to offer Triple Play packages at the lowest possible cost of USD 40 and set-top-boxes at a cost of USD 100.
